 Re: [PATCH v2 2/2] phy: rockchip: Add Samsung HDMI/eDP Combo PHY driver

Am Montag, 5. Februar 2024, 12:24:25 CET schrieb Cristian Ciocaltea:
> Add driver for the HDMI/eDP TX Combo PHY found on Rockchip RK3588 SoC.
> 
> The PHY is based on a Samsung IP block and supports HDMI 2.1 TMDS, FRL
> and eDP links.  The maximum data rate is 12Gbps (FRL), while the minimum
> is 250Mbps (TMDS).
> 
> Only the TMDS link is currently supported.
